Job description.

Since I’ve started teaching in September, I’ve definitely performed duties that go much beyond those written in my job description.

I’ve become a life coach and an advisor.

A house painter, a bouncer and a jester.

A crowd-controller, a multi-tasking guru and a protector.

A mediator, a sweet dispenser and a self esteem boosting machine.

I’ve mastered the skill of using all the possible setting on the photocopier and the skill of resurrecting the connection between my laptop and the smartboard.

My body has been used as a number line slider, arms of a crocodile inequality sign and other impromptu learning resources.

I’ve become an improvisation expert, a more attentive listener and a fluent conversationalist with my gut feeling.

I’ve also grown to appreciate the power of tea to carry you through a long day.

This is what being a teacher is really like. Teaching is my main job. But really there is much much more to it. And this is what I love so much about it.
